Why do I see 'i' in a ring?

Postby suny » 12 Dec 2016, 14:57

While accessing certain websites I see an 'i' inside a ring in place of https or www? Is it me or others also experience the same? By the way I am seeing the same here on this site too. As much as I understand it has something to do how the webmasters deal with security of these sites. Please let me know more about it!

Re: Why do I see 'i' in a ring?

Postby shamzblueworld » 13 Dec 2016, 10:53

i is for information, if you click on it it will show you information about the website, information specifically about the security of the website. you will see it on websites without SSL.
